Xing Guo is a scholar working on Information Systems, Mechanics of Materials and Computer Networks and Communications. According to data from OpenAlex, Xing Guo has authored 37 papers receiving a total of 336 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Information Systems, 7 papers in Mechanics of Materials and 6 papers in Computer Networks and Communications. Recurrent topics in Xing Guo's work include Service-Oriented Architecture and Web Services (4 papers), Fatigue and fracture mechanics (4 papers) and IoT and Edge/Fog Computing (3 papers). Xing Guo is often cited by papers focused on Service-Oriented Architecture and Web Services (4 papers), Fatigue and fracture mechanics (4 papers) and IoT and Edge/Fog Computing (3 papers). Xing Guo collaborates with scholars based in China, Australia and Saudi Arabia. Xing Guo's co-authors include Junling Fan, Chengwei Wu, Mao Chen, Yiwen Zhang, Kaixuan Chen, Xingyuan Wang, Dandan Zhang, Xin He, Yan Wang and Xiaobo Zhou and has published in prestigious journals such as Journal of the American Chemical Society, Angewandte Chemie International Edition and SHILAP Revista de lepidopterología.
